Pemecahan masalah
Diagnosis dan perbaiki masalah umum tanpa dukungan.
Jaringan / timeout koneksi
- β’Firewall memblokir HTTPS keluar ke api.whisperx.ai
- β’Masalah routing VPN
- β’Konfigurasi DNS salah
Uji konektivitas langkah demi langkah:
# 1. DNS resolution nslookup api.whisperx.ai # 2. TCP port 443 nc -zv api.whisperx.ai 443 # 3. HTTPS GET curl -v --max-time 5 "https://api.whisperx.ai/api/tags/trending"
Jika langkah 1 gagal: periksa pengaturan DNS. Jika langkah 2 gagal: firewall memblokir port 443 β hubungi admin jaringan. Jika langkah 3 gagal: masalah TLS β pastikan sertifikat root sudah diperbarui.
Hasil kosong
- β’Kueri terlalu spesifik atau niche
- β’Filter tag terlalu ketat
- β’Tanggal since terlalu baru
- β’Filter sektor mengecualikan intel yang relevan
Coba kueri yang semakin luas:
# Remove tag filter curl "https://api.whisperx.ai/api/intel?q=OpenAI&limit=10" # Remove sector filter curl "https://api.whisperx.ai/api/intel?q=layoff&limit=10" # Extend time window (no since filter) curl "https://api.whisperx.ai/api/intel?q=funding&limit=10" # Try trending tags to see what's active curl "https://api.whisperx.ai/api/tags/trending?limit=20"
Hasil kosong bukan error β artinya tidak ada intel yang sesuai filter saat ini. Platform terus berkembang setiap hari; coba lagi besok atau perluas pencarian.
429 β Batas laju
- β’Lebih dari 60 panggilan API per menit dari IP yang sama
- β’Loop otomatis tanpa jeda antar permintaan
- β’Beberapa agen berbagi satu koneksi
Kurangi frekuensi permintaan:
- β’ Tunggu 60 detik sebelum mencoba lagi
- β’ Tambahkan sleep 2 antar permintaan dalam skrip
- β’ Kurangi parameter limit (coba 5β10 alih-alih 50)
- β’ Cache tag trending β berubah lambat, tidak perlu polling setiap menit
Jika memerlukan batas laju lebih tinggi untuk produksi, hubungi kami.
5xx β Error server
- β’Error sementara dari server hulu
- β’Cold start worker di bawah beban
- β’Database sementara tidak tersedia
Strategi percobaan ulang:
# Retry once after 10 seconds sleep 10 && curl "https://api.whisperx.ai/api/intel?q=test&limit=1" # If 5xx persists, fall back to trending tags (lighter endpoint) curl "https://api.whisperx.ai/api/tags/trending?limit=10"
Jika error berlanjut lebih dari 5 menit, periksa whisperx.ai untuk pembaruan status. Sebagian besar masalah teratasi dalam menit.
Respons lambat / timeout
- β’Pencarian semantik aktif (pemindaian seluruh tabel β sangat mahal)
- β’Parameter limit terlalu tinggi (>50)
- β’Latensi jaringan ke edge Cloudflare
Pastikan pencarian semantik dinonaktifkan dan kurangi limit:
# Good: keyword search, compact mode, small limit curl "https://api.whisperx.ai/api/intel?q=OpenAI&mode=compact&limit=10" # Bad: semantic search (avoid β full-table scan) # /api/intel?semantic=... β do NOT use this
Skill WhisperX secara otomatis menonaktifkan pencarian semantik. Jika memanggil API langsung, jangan gunakan parameter semantic di produksi.
Skill tidak ditemukan / alat tidak dimuat
- β’Skill dipasang di direktori yang salah
- β’SKILL.md tidak ada atau kosong
- β’Skrip shell tidak bisa dieksekusi
- β’Variabel lingkungan WHISPERX_BASE_URL dikonfigurasi salah
Verifikasi instalasi kamu:
# Check skill files exist ls ~/.claude/skills/whisperx/ # Expected: SKILL.md tools/ ls ~/.claude/skills/whisperx/tools/ # Expected: search.sh get.sh trending.sh trends.sh connections.sh export.sh # Check scripts are executable ls -la ~/.claude/skills/whisperx/tools/*.sh # Should show -rwxr-xr-x permissions # Fix permissions if needed chmod +x ~/.claude/skills/whisperx/tools/*.sh # Quick smoke test bash ~/.claude/skills/whisperx/tools/trending.sh 5
Masih tidak berhasil? Ulangi instalasi dari panduan mulai cepat.
Buat laporan diagnostik
Jika masih terkendala, jalankan ini untuk membuat paket diagnostik yang bisa dibagikan (tanpa data sensitif):
echo "=== WhisperX Diagnostic ===" && \
echo "Date: $(date -u)" && \
echo "OS: $(uname -a)" && \
echo " && \
echo "--- Connectivity ---" && \
curl -s -o /dev/null -w "HTTP %{http_code} | Time %{time_total}s" \
"https://api.whisperx.ai/api/tags/trending?limit=1" && \
echo " && \
echo "--- Skill files ---" && \
ls -la ~/.claude/skills/whisperx/tools/ 2>/dev/null || echo "Skill not installed"Tempel hasilnya saat meminta dukungan. Tidak mencakup IP, kueri, atau kunci kamu.